Output 102cba328355e74d32554027273ab31ae1a709d0c58531c611708fbdda6eb5e8:1

value
12817629
script pubkey
OP_0 OP_PUSHBYTES_20 e0619a5cf2b7736d378c04ef84d7bd4d98372505
address
ltc1qupse5h8jkaek6duvqnhcf4aafkvrwfg98c9dvg
transaction
102cba328355e74d32554027273ab31ae1a709d0c58531c611708fbdda6eb5e8
spent
true